summaryrefslogtreecommitdiffstats
AgeCommit message (Collapse)AuthorFilesLines
2020-02-28Fix sonarcloud issueEthan Lynn1-4/+6
Exclude test files Issue-ID: MULTICLOUD-993 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com> Change-Id: I6c7ba0afb06e01ac26ab8e8b7da3b50c8b65a931
2020-02-10Fix sonarcloud coverage rate issueBin Yang1-1/+1
Change-Id: I659b84330df92430e1a2445b346b380a5bf5ca5d Issue-ID: MULTICLOUD-993 Signed-off-by: Bin Yang <bin.yang@windriver.com>
2019-09-19Self release multicloud-vio docker image 1.4.2Ethan Lynn1-0/+8
Self release vio image 1.4.2 Change-Id: I419f626139b24924438212bfd43810c364ec8308 Issue-ID: MULTICLOUD-736 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-18Release multicloud-vio 1.4.2Ethan Lynn1-0/+4
Release multicloud-vio 1.4.2 Change-Id: Ibce3a7c4deedb51263484a3c47163f429b10dbf4 Issue-ID: MULTICLOUD-736 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-18Bump version to 1.4.2Ethan Lynn8-12/+12
Bump version to 1.4.2 Change-Id: Ib73d8391fb920921ebfbacec9ca91e1dc276892e Issue-ID: MULTICLOUD-736 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-12Fix CSIT issueEthan Lynn2-4/+7
Fix csit issue Change-Id: Ibdad7d6e73d4d2db858d58df92baa5cbc3604b50 Issue-ID: MULTICLOUD-736 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-11Workaround stage failure patch 2Ethan Lynn2-2/+4
Workaround stage failure Change-Id: I111a424168858c2a7fbb0c0a5813117b18a7278b Issue-ID: MULTICLOUD-736 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-09Workaround stage failureEthan Lynn3-6/+7
Split pecan requirements to another file Change-Id: Iefa9e103ea8dcd69006920c0c382985b6eab951b Issue-ID: MULTICLOUD-736 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-06Use local zip to build docker image1.4.1Ethan Lynn2-2/+14
Use local zip to build docker image Change-Id: I8576744dca79f6e781d20539c2548df798a452d3 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-06Drop python 2 supportEthan Lynn5-15/+17
Use python3 as default python version Change-Id: I82c95b7ae21ef0bc2a4bdca2536e35affbc5c9f5 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-09-05bump dependant libraries versionEthan Lynn1-6/+10
Upgrade django and related packages version Change-Id: I1e45cce6715e90a1db1b8780a88baa45da28a818 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<xuanlangjian@gmail.com>
2019-08-06Update committers infoBin Yang1-6/+27
Change-Id: If4b1ffdf4bdedf49053469b47b6520b47182029f Issue-ID: MULTICLOUD-751 Signed-off-by: Bin Yang <bin.yang@windriver.com>
2019-08-05Add py36 supportEthan Lynn14-40/+66
Upgrade code to support python3.6 Change-Id: Ia82cdaa249d9e76ceb69fd6fb0d7d7748db47beb Issue-ID: MULTICLOUD-736 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-07-25Bump version to 1.4.1Ethan Lynn7-13/+63
Bump version to 1.4.1 Change-Id: Idc51d1be3d0a6d9fb0b030974881aa99ec922c16 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-07-24Fix dockerfileEthan Lynn4-3/+86
fix dockerfile add sonar.sh Change-Id: Idca30baa32fd3a79459f5b09f71ff9b01e7f8a47 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-07-24Modify pom.xml for docker buildEthan Lynn2-97/+40
Modify pom.xml for docker build Change-Id: Ibf469bbf5de1df3412f82ec3ec135813e5c1212c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-07-17Add docker profile in pomEthan Lynn1-0/+72
Add docker profile in VIO pom Change-Id: Ia0073a5ec92288ef980e05dcaefca5d9d7b4dc8c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-07-14Bump oparent to 2.0.0Ethan Lynn6-13/+11
Bump oparent to 2.0.0 Bump VIO plugin version to 1.4.0 Change-Id: Ic391826b705bd7d8f49a324c27b1aab700a4d5d0 Issue-ID: MULTICLOUD-706 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-05-30Remove unnecessary scriptsdublinEthan Lynn2-49/+0
Delete unused script Change-Id: I37fcc9844b0e9e41e827d011aee9e4582d3fd36f Issue-ID: MULTICLOUD-665 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-05-08Merge "Revert "Update oparent version""Bin Yang3-3/+3
2019-05-08Revert "Update oparent version"Jessica Wagantall3-3/+3
This reverts commit 7ea7ae21e538cbb0220f75de11a3e01b693888d8. Issue-ID: CIMAN-234 Change-Id: Idc5fa1ebb9f5b9ab1f8e7b2975717f4f2b8006d9 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2019-05-06Update vio plugin version to 1.3.2Ethan Lynn6-7/+7
Since 1.3.1 already releeased, bump version to 1.3.2 Change-Id: I571be12ef022c798e59992c107176dec8cdae01f Issue-ID: MULTICLOUD-606 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-05-02Update oparent versionJessica Wagantall3-3/+3
Update oparent version to 2.0.0 which supports global-jjb maven-stage job. Change-Id: I806a49529ce8fb381e3534127348a0b3e0582239 Issue-ID: CIMAN-234 Signed-off-by: Jessica Wagantall <jwagantall@linuxfoundation.org>
2019-04-26Update vio plugin to 1.3.11.3.1Ethan Lynn6-7/+7
Update VIO plugin version to 1.3.1 Change-Id: I6fc92dcb7130db5019acce5f07d60e521e1a584a Issue-ID: MULTICLOUD-591 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-26Merge "Update info.yaml to add new committer"Xiaohua Zhang1-42/+53
2019-04-24Add cli for vsphere pluginEthan Lynn1-0/+108
This patch adds missing cli for vsphere plugin Issue-ID: MULTICLOUD-488 Change-Id: Id054f361f803d9b4f708a9a614547b58997601eb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-24Update info.yaml to add new committerBin Yang1-42/+53
Change-Id: I5bd6565a391014195a6b38b0e592a527d62aca83 Issue-ID: MULTICLOUD-580 Signed-off-by: Bin Yang <bin.yang@windriver.com>
2019-04-12Merge "Add UT for vsphere.ovf"Bin Yang2-1/+95
2019-04-12Add UT for vsphere.ovfEthan Lynn2-1/+95
Add unit test for vsphere.ovf Change-Id: I70340c954738bf0cd62f5e6b1a9c8944facab99c Issue-ID: MULTICLOUD-488 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-12Merge "Add UT for vsphere.utils"Bin Yang2-2/+134
2019-04-12Add UT for capacity_check V1Ethan Lynn1-7/+22
Add unit test for capacity_check V1 Change-Id: I9359b8bd08de6c7dacae8233fada3bdf95b2293f Issue-ID: MULTICLOUD-564 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-12Add UT for vsphere.utilsEthan Lynn2-2/+134
Add unit tests for vsphere.utils Change-Id: I81a5f8f86761f8a5d6ac1d2128f68c67584dc1ff Issue-ID: MULTICLOUD-488 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-11Merge "Add UT for add_servers function"Bin Yang1-0/+13
2019-04-11Merge "Add UT for heatbridge"Bin Yang2-1/+63
2019-04-11Merge "Add UT for execute API"Bin Yang1-0/+39
2019-04-11Add UT for heatbridgeEthan Lynn2-1/+63
Add unit test for heatbridge functions Change-Id: I6acd74dc35b5f378296c9ac0bbbe31710506b7ad Issue-ID: MULTICLOUD-507 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-11Add UT for add_servers functionEthan Lynn1-0/+13
Add unit test for add_vservers function Change-Id: I93c3042b78abc2464cf2b9553982f9ca8ac4e82c Issue-ID: MULTICLOUD-507 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-11Merge "Add API for workload AAI update"Bin Yang1-2/+39
2019-04-11Add UT for execute APIEthan Lynn1-0/+39
Add unit test for execute API Change-Id: I04f236743b266b58d7a264f6cbaa1d5874c81a83 Issue-ID: MULTICLOUD-488 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-10Merge "Use alpine for MultiCloud VIO plugin"Bin Yang2-8/+7
2019-04-10Add API for workload AAI updateEthan Lynn1-2/+39
This patch adds the workload AAI update support. Change-Id: I0c6156d359bb004d5c0cc9a387bef0f9b0e78133 Issue-ID: MULTICLOUD-507 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-09Use alpine for MultiCloud VIO vesagentEthan Lynn2-17/+8
This patch change VIO vesagent to use python:2-alpine as docker base image. Change-Id: I2ff6ce2cbc82de51a55dd020f43e478a54d9d6b1 Issue-ID: MULTICLOUD-537 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-09Use alpine for MultiCloud VIO pluginEthan Lynn2-8/+7
This patch change the base image to python:2-alpine Change-Id: Ibc267587584f0389fdf2a0b5ff2c15e5928758d4 Issue-ID: MULTICLOUD-537 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-08Merge "Add more functions to vsphere plugin"xinhuili6-28/+597
2019-04-04Add more functions to vsphere pluginEthan Lynn6-28/+597
Add esxi ability to exec shell command. Add ovf upload function. Add vmdk validation function. Change-Id: I41e658e8d35f9ec2ae8c9238954b705997fa1b3b Issue-ID: MULTICLOUD-488 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-04Merge "Add function to collect servers info in stack"Ethan Lynn1-0/+59
2019-04-03Add AZ info in capacity_checkEthan Lynn4-20/+87
Add AZ info in capacity_check Change-Id: Icb8d6be7034d7ac6cdda324b1e445f027e4fdd39 Issue-ID: MULTICLOUD-564 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-04-02Enable https support for vioEthan Lynn5-2/+56
Enable https support for vio plugin Change-Id: I24cd39d37cd85c220fd0edd2ddbbbc01678c5616 Issue-ID: MULTICLOUD-560 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-03-25Add function to collect servers info in stackEthan Lynn1-0/+59
Basic function for AAI heat bridge. Change-Id: I3898eca7506934037fb3ca5863bb877b1a22e2d4 Issue-ID: MULTICLOUD-507 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>
2019-03-21Add execute to fakepluginEthan Lynn4-0/+60
Add an execute function to fakeplugin Change-Id: I15353c1f8e4c5514c5bf10600723cc51bbaebaac Issue-ID: MULTICLOUD-488 Signed-off-by: Ethan Lynn <ethanlynnl@vmware.com>